Elements Influencing Cat Flap Installation Price

Several key elements identify the general cost of installing a cat flap. Knowing these aspects will assist you comprehend the quotes you receive and make informed options to potentially handle expenses.

1. Kind Of Cat Flap:

The market uses a diverse variety of cat flaps, from fundamental manual models to advanced clever versions. The type you choose will significantly impact the installation price and, naturally, the price of the flap itself.

  • Basic Cat Flaps: These are the simplest and most inexpensive choices. They normally include a swinging flap that opens when pressed by your cat. Installation is normally simple and less expensive, specifically into wood doors.
  • Magnetic Cat Flaps: These flaps include a magnetic collar tag for your cat. The flap only opens when the magnet is identified, avoiding undesirable area felines from going into. They are a little more pricey than fundamental flaps and installation costs can be partially greater.
  • Microchip Cat Flaps: These sophisticated flaps utilize your cat's existing microchip to control access. They use exceptional security and prevent entry from any cat flap replacement without a registered microchip cat flap installer. These are substantially more costly flaps, and the installation can be more complicated, especially if professional programs is needed.
  • Smart Cat Flaps: These high-grade flaps often consist of functions like timers, curfew settings, and smart device connection for monitoring your cat's comings and goings. Smart flaps are the most pricey and inease labor time and therefore, the price.

Kinds Of Cat Flaps and Estimated Price Ranges (Including Installation)

To provide you a clearer picture of the expenses, here's a breakdown of different cat flap types and approximated price varieties consisting of professional installation. These are basic estimates and can vary based on the factors discussed above.

  • Fundamental Cat Flap Installation (Wooden Door): ₤ 70 - ₤ 150
    • Flap Cost: ₤ 10 - ₤ 30
    • Installation Cost: ₤ 60 - ₤ 120
  • Magnetic Cat Flap Installation (Wooden Door): ₤ 90 - ₤ 200
    • Flap Cost: ₤ 30 - ₤ 60
    • Installation Cost: ₤ 60 - ₤ 140
  • Microchip Cat Flap Installation (Wooden Door): ₤ 150 - ₤ 350
    • Flap Cost: ₤ 80 - ₤ 200
    • Installation Cost: ₤ 70 - ₤ 150 (may be greater for complex programming)
  • Smart cat flap installation guarantee Flap Installation (Wooden Door): ₤ 250 - ₤ 500+
    • Flap Cost: ₤ 150 - ₤ 300+
    • Installation Cost: ₤ 100 - ₤ 200+ (potentially higher with electrical work and app setup)
  • Cat Flap Installation in UPVC/Metal Door: Add roughly ₤ 20 - ₤ 50 to the wooden door rates above, depending on intricacy.
  • Cat Flap Installation in Glass Door/Panel: ₤ 250 - ₤ 600+
    • This cost heavily depends upon the size and kind of glass panel needing replacement. Glass replacement itself can vary significantly in price.
  • Cat Flap Installation through a Wall: ₤ 200 - ₤ 500+
    • This is highly variable depending on wall density, product, finishing requirements, and any required lintel support.

Please Note: These are approximated ranges. It is constantly best to get specific quotes from local professionals for accurate prices tailored to your circumstance.

Do it yourself vs. Professional Cat Flap Installation: A Cost-Benefit Analysis

Choosing in between DIY and professional installation is a key choice.

DIY Cat Flap Installation:

  • Pros:
    • Cost Savings: Potentially saves money on labor expenses.
    • Versatility: You can install it at your benefit.
  • Cons:
    • Skill Required: Requires DIY abilities, tools, and understanding, especially for non-wooden surface areas.
    • Danger of Mistakes: Incorrect installation can cause draughts, leakages, damage to the door/wall, or a non-functional cat flap.
    • Time Investment: Can be time-consuming, particularly for complex setups.
    • No Warranty: No guarantee on workmanship or potential damage.

Professional Cat Flap Installation:

  • Pros:
    • Expertise and Experience: Professionals have the abilities and tools to set up cat flaps correctly in various products.
    • Correct Installation: Ensures correct fitting, weatherproofing, and functionality.
    • Warranty/Guarantee: Reputable installers typically use service warranties on their work and often on the cat flap itself.
    • Time-Saving: Quick and effective installation.
    • Reduced Risk of Damage: Minimizes the threat of damaging your door, wall, or the cat flap.
  • Cons:
    • Higher Cost: Labor costs include to the overall price.
    • Scheduling: Requires arranging an appointment.

Cost Comparison:

While DIY can appear cheaper at first, mistakes can result in further costs for repairs or replacements. For basic wood door setups and confident DIYers, it may be a viable alternative. However, for UPVC, metal, glass, or wall setups, or for those doing not have DIY experience, professional installation is typically suggested for assurance and an appropriately functioning cat flap. The cost of remedying a DIY error can quickly surpass the preliminary savings in labor.

Getting Quotes and Saving Money on Cat Flap Installation

To guarantee you get the best price and service, follow these tips when seeking quotes for professional cat flap installation:

  • Get Multiple Quotes: Contact at least 3-4 local installers for quotes. This allows you to compare prices and services.
  • Supply Detailed Information: When requesting quotes, be clear about:
    • The type of cat flap you have actually selected (or are thinking about).
    • The material of your door or wall (wood, UPVC, glass, brick, etc).
    • Whether you require supply and installation, or simply installation if you've already purchased the flap.
    • Any specific challenges or requirements (e.g., thick wall, uncomfortable place).
  • Request Itemized Quotes: Ensure the quote breaks down the expenses for the cat flap (if provided), labor, and any prospective additionals or materials.
  • Inspect Installer Reviews and Credentials: Choose reputable installers with good reviews and appropriate experience. Inquire about their certifications and insurance coverage.
  • Ask About Warranties/Guarantees: Confirm what guarantees or guarantees they provide on their craftsmanship and the cat flap (if supplied).
  • Consider Simpler Flap Options: If budget is a significant issue, a fundamental or magnetic cat flap will be cheaper than microchip or clever models.
  • Prepare the Area: Clear the location around the installation website to make it easily available for the installer, possibly saving time and labor costs.
  • Timing: Installation throughout off-peak seasons might result in much better rates than during busy periods.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s) About Cat Flap Installation Price

Q: What is the typical cost of cat flap installation?A: The typical cost differs extensively depending upon the kind of cat flap and installation surface. For a basic cat flap in a wooden door, expect to pay in between ₤ 70 and ₤ 150 including installation. More complicated installations and advanced cat flaps can cost considerably more.

Q: Do cat flap installation expenses vary by location?A: Yes, labor expenses and material rates change geographically. Urban locations and areas with a higher cost of living typically have higher installation rates.

Q: Is it less expensive to install a cat flap myself?A: Potentially, you can minimize labor costs by DIY installation. Nevertheless, this is just recommended if you are confident in your DIY abilities and have the essential tools. Mistakes can be costly to fix, and professional installation typically offers better outcomes and comfort.

Q: How long does cat flap installation take?A: A basic wooden door installation can typically be finished in under an hour. More complicated installations, such as wall or glass installations, will take longer and may need several check outs.

Q: What type of cat flap is most costly to install?A: Smart cat flaps are normally the most costly to install due to their higher cost and possibly more intricate setup. Glass and wall installations are likewise usually more pricey than standard door setups.

Q: Will a cat flap installation affect my home insurance?A: In many cases, a standard cat flap installation will not straight affect your home insurance. Nevertheless, it's always wise to examine with your insurance service provider to confirm if there are any specific clauses or requirements, specifically if you are setting up a smart cat flap or in a susceptible area.
